The basic eligibility criterion for pursuing the course is a 10+2 or equivalent qualification in any stream from a recognised educational Board. Admission to the course is based on the candidates' performance in a relevant entrance exam, or merit obtained in the last qualifying exam. You need to check the eligibility criteria of the college before applying and you can check the same on their website.

The admission for Bachelor in Pharmacy (B.Pharm.) programme is through the MHT-CET (Maharashtra Technical Common Entrance Test). The entire application process is online. Candidates should have passed the HSC (Class 12th) examination of Maharashtra State Board of Secondary and Higher Secondary Education or its equivalent examination with subjects English, Physics, Chemistry and Biology/Mathematics and secured a minimum 50% marks.
